The Arizona Diamondbacks: America’s Favorite Pastime in the Desert

Baseball fans, fear not! Phoenix is also home to the Arizona Diamondbacks, an MLB team that plays its home games at the beautiful Chase Field. Baseball has a rich tradition in America, and catching a Diamondbacks game is a fantastic way to experience this national pastime in a unique desert setting.

The Ballpark:

Chase Field is one of the most modern and innovative ballparks in the country. With a retractable roof, air conditioning, and a swimming pool in the outfield, it’s the perfect place to enjoy a game on a scorching summer day. The stadium’s location in downtown Phoenix also makes it easy to access from all parts of the city.
